@jawes1
3 жыл бұрын
@@FrenchtownMedia WHY U DON'T JUST USE IT AS A PLUGIN IN ABELTON INSTEAD OF EXPORTING STEMS?
@FrenchtownMedia
3 жыл бұрын
@@jawes1 Good question! When I export the stems, I get each sound in its own track, but if I were to use MPC Beats as a plugin, I would only be able to manipulate the entire song (master channel) in Ableton. I really like to use Ableton fx and have a lot more control if each sound is on a separate track :)

I kept hiding my pads because I like to trigger them with my keyboard. The shortcut to hide/show your pads on screen is Shift-F. Its called the bottom panel. You can also find the shortcut next to the midi keyboard symbol at the middle bottom left part of the screen. Edit - sequence - double length that will save some people time as well
